not sure if appropriate to ask here but since several of you have mentioned these reels & pflueger can't answer... which size reels are good for bonefish. looking for best choice for a 6 wt and an 8wt each with 150-200 yds of powerpro 40lb backing. thx and apols if this is off topic.

You want the maximum retrieve ratio which comes from the spool diameter (not the spool arbor) when completely filled to capacity.

For a 9 foot rod, I'd probably use nothing less than what they call their PFL1990. Don't skimp by using a predetermined amount of backing - fill the spool to capacity. And I'd use that same reel for either line you mention. When used with the 6-weight line, you'll want to install more backing. You could easily buy an extra spool and have 2 different set ups at very little money.

I use that model on my 7, 8, and 9 wt's. Wen to the the larger presidential for my 12wt. They have worked flawlessly for me in the salt that I almost exclusively fish now. For my go to rod on the flats for red fish, a dan craft ft 5wt, i use a lighter reel that better balances the lighter outfit.

But, for the price and performance the trion has been my favorite.

The 1990 is nice, I don't know about all day comfort using a heavy reel on the 6wt rod, it all depends on balance. If you shop around you can get a deal on that reel and a spool. I only paid $80 for the reel and a spare spool when I found them on sale.
